other rec limits: none specified
Ld50 lc50 mixture: tlv 2 mg/m3 (c)
routes of entry: inhalation: yes skin: yes ingestion: yes
reports of carcinogenicity: ntp: no iarc: no osha: no
health hazards acute and chronic: target organs: eyes, skin, respiratory
& gi tracts. Acute- corrosive. Eyes: causes severe burns. Skin: may
cause deep ulcer. May be fatal if absorbed through skin. Inhale: may
cause upper respiratory trac t irritation & burns. Oral: causes
severepain, nausea, vomiting, diarrhea. Causes burns of gi tract.
chronic- dermatitis
explanation of carcinogenicity: none
effects of overexposure: severe burns, severe irritation, severe pain,
nausea, vomiting, diarrhea, deep skin ulcers, coughing, breathing
difficulty, shock, possibly coma
medical cond aggravated by exposure: persons with pre-existing skin
disorders or eye problems or impaired respiratory function may be
more susceptible to the effects of the substance.
First aid: get immediate medical help for all cases of exposure.
eyes/skin: flush with water for at least 15 minutes. Hold eyelids
open. Remove contaminated clothing. Inhaled: remove to fresh air.
provide cpr/oxyg en if needed. Oral: do not induce vomiting. If
conscious, drink 2-4 cupfuls of milk or water. If vomiting occurs
spontaneously, keep airway clear. Never give anything by mouth to
an unconscious person.
Hcc: b1
nrc/state lic num: not relevant
boiling pt: b.P. Text: 2534f,1390c
melt/freeze pt: m.P/f.P text: 604f,318c
vapor pres: 100
spec gravity: 2.13
ph: 13 .5%
viscosity: not relevant
evaporation rate & reference: not relevant
solubility in water: 1g/0.9 ml
appearance and odor: white hygroscopic solid - odorless
Stability indicator/materials to avoid: yes
water, acids, aluminum, tin, zinc & alloys, weak acid gases (carbon
dioxide, hydrogen sulfide, so2), cinnamaldehyde
stability condition to avoid: moisture
hazardous decomposition products: sodium oxide, sodium peroxide fumes
Waste disposal methods: discharge, treatment or disposal may be subject
to local, state and federal regulations. Small quantities may be
dissolved in water and neutralized with acid. The neutralized
solution may be flushed d own the drain if permitted.
